What to ask before you hire a landscaping company
- Can you provide a written design proposal or 3D concept before I commit?
- Is irrigation design and installation included in the quote, or priced separately?
- What is the payment schedule, and is there a warranty on new turf or planting?
- How long will the project take from signed quote to handover?
- Do you handle ongoing maintenance after the build, or is that a separate contract?
- Can I see photos or references from a similar-sized project?

What is the difference between a landscaping company and a lawn care service in Abu Dhabi?
Landscaping companies design and build gardens: hardscaping, irrigation installs, planting schemes and full villa garden makeovers. Lawn care services handle the ongoing upkeep after that, like mowing and grass health. Several firms on this page, including Garden Grow and Cento, do both, which is why you will see some of the same names on our lawn care page.
